top 10 beach resorts in goa

The Ultimate Guide to the Top 10 Beach Resorts in Goa

When contemplating the orchestration of an indelible seaside sojourn in India, Goa invariably emerges as the preeminent selection among discerning travelers . It is also known for its staggering littoral extent, vibrant nightlife, and rich tapestry of cultural opulence. Goa, in all its grandeur, proffers an idiosyncratic amalgamation of adrenaline-pumping escapades and moments of unadulterated…

